The VWAP Whisperer: Decoding the Basics

VWAP isn’t just another acronym to memorize; it’s your trading compass. Calculated by dividing the total dollar value traded by the total volume traded, VWAP helps identify average prices over a given period.

Why VWAP Matters for AUDCAD:

VWAP matters for several reasons. First, it offers a pulse check for the AUDCAD’s often volatile trends. Second, it provides strategic timing for entry and exit points. Finally, it reveals institutional-level moves that can align your strategy with larger market forces.

For example, during the Sydney or Toronto sessions, VWAP highlights when AUDCAD is overbought or undersold relative to its weighted average price. This knowledge can save you from impulsive trades.

Underground Secrets for VWAP + AUDCAD Success

The VWAP Bounce: When Price Meets Opportunity

Picture this: AUDCAD touches the VWAP line, bounces like a basketball, and continues its trajectory. This “bounce” is a high-probability trade setup. Pair VWAP with a stochastic oscillator for confirmation—if stochastic confirms oversold conditions, you’ve got a recipe for success.

Intraday Trends: The Forgotten Treasure

Many traders only glance at daily trends, but VWAP shines brightest intraday. Use it to confirm whether mid-session AUDCAD reversals are genuine or fleeting.

The Stealthy Scalper’s Secret

For scalpers, VWAP offers GPS-level precision. Focus on micro-reversions to VWAP within 5-minute candles during high-volume periods.

Myths, Busted: The VWAP Edition

Myth 1: VWAP Is Only for Stocks

False. VWAP originated in stocks but thrives in Forex, especially high-volume pairs like AUDCAD.

Myth 2: VWAP = Guaranteed Profits

VWAP is a tool, not a crystal ball. Combine it with risk management and complementary indicators.

Myth 3: VWAP Doesn’t Work in Trending Markets

Wrong. In trending AUDCAD markets, VWAP acts as a dynamic support or resistance line.

Elite Tactics for VWAP + AUDCAD Mastery

  1. Dual VWAP Strategy: Use two VWAP lines—one intraday, one weekly—and watch for convergence.
  2. Time-Sensitive Adjustments: Adjust VWAP during Sydney-London overlaps to capture session flows.
  3. The Volume Filter: Ignore VWAP during low-volume periods to avoid false signals.
